Inclusion criteria

Inclusion criteria: 1. Aged between 18 and 65 years 2. On a stable dose of antipsychotic medication for at least 6 weeks prior to the study enrolment 3. DSM-V diagnosis of schizophrenia or schizoaffective disorder

Exclusion criteria

Exclusion criteria: 1. Significant/unstable medical or psychiatric disorder other than schizophrenia or schizoaffective disorder (e.g. substance dependence) 2. For those taking antidepressant medication - not being on a stable dose for 6 weeks prior to study enrolment 3. Allergies to any of the foods presented in the study 4. Cannot understand verbal English or written information in English 5. History of epileptic seizures, stroke or brain injury 6. Any implanted metal devices in the head 7. Frequent or severe headaches or dizziness 8. Pregnant 9. A tDCS safety questionnaire will also be administered and if considered not safe to deliver tDCS, individuals will subsequently be excluded on this basis

Design outcomes

Primary

MeasureTime frame
The primary aim is to assess the feasibility of using ABM training combined with tDCS in people with schizophrenia and to acquire data to inform the development of a large-scale randomised sham-controlled trial (RCT) of this intervention for weight management in this patient group. The specific outcome measures include: 1. Recruitment assessed using recruitment records from the beginning to the end of the recruitment period 2. Attendance assessed using attendance records from the beginning to the recruitment till the end of the trial 3. Acceptability to service users assessed using VAS scores after each treatment session

Secondary

MeasureTime frame
The secondary aim is to investigate the effects of five sessions of ABM training combined with tDCS on food craving, impulsivity, cognition, positive and negative symptoms in service users with schizophrenia. The specific outcome measures include: 1. Food craving assessed using Food Craving Questionnaire - State (FCQ-S) along with Visual Analogue Scales (VAS) at baseline and post-treatment sessions, and Food Cravings Questionnaire - Trait - Reduced (FCQ-T-r) at baseline, post-treatment and follow-up sessions 2. Disordered eating behaviour assessed using Eating Disorder Examination (EDE-Q) at baseline and post-treatment sessions 3. Impulsiveness assessed using Barrett Impulsiveness Scale (BIS-11) at baseline and post-treatment sessions 4. Depression, anxiety and stress assessed using Depression, Anxiety and Stress Scale (DASS-21) at baseline, post-treatment and follow-up sessions 5. Positive and negative symptoms of schizophrenia assessed using Positive and Negative Syndrome Scale (PANSS-6) at baseline and post-treatment sessions 6. Cognition assessed using Montreal Cognitive Assessment (MoCA) at baseline and post-treatment sessions 7. Approach bias towards high-calorie food items assessed using Food Approach-Avoidance Task (F-AAT) and Stimulus Response Compatibility Task (SRC) at baseline and post-treatment sessions
